教育AI助手:打造智能个性化学习路径的终极指南
教育AI助手打造智能个性化学习路径的终极指南【免费下载链接】coreAI agent microservice项目地址: https://gitcode.com/gh_mirrors/core92/core在数字化教育时代个性化学习已成为提升学习效率的关键。GitHub 加速计划的 core92/core 项目作为一款强大的 AI agent microservice为构建教育AI助手提供了灵活的框架。本文将详细介绍如何利用这一开源工具打造能够为学习者提供量身定制学习路径的智能教育助手。核心功能解析AI Agent如何赋能个性化学习core92/core 项目的核心在于其模块化的AI Agent架构。通过 core/cat/agents/main_agent.py 中实现的主代理系统开发者可以构建具有记忆能力、工具使用能力和流程控制能力的教育AI助手。图AI教育助手的多代理协作系统像柴郡猫一样智能而灵活主代理系统通过协调多个子代理如记忆代理、流程代理和表单代理来实现复杂的教育功能记忆代理通过 core/cat/agents/memory_agent.py 实现对学习者知识状态的跟踪流程代理通过 core/cat/agents/procedures_agent.py 管理学习流程和步骤表单代理通过 core/cat/agents/form_agent.py 收集学习者信息和反馈快速上手构建教育AI助手的3个步骤1. 环境搭建与项目部署首先克隆项目仓库到本地环境git clone https://gitcode.com/gh_mirrors/core92/core项目采用Python开发通过 pyproject.toml 管理依赖确保你已安装Python 3.8环境。2. 配置教育领域专用Agent通过修改 core/cat/mad_hatter/core_plugin/hooks/prompt.py 中的提示模板定制适合教育场景的AI行为agent_prompt_prefix设置教育助手的角色和基本行为准则agent_prompt_instructions定义教育场景下的特定指令agent_prompt_suffix配置学习路径生成的格式和输出要求3. 集成学习路径生成功能利用项目的钩子系统core/cat/mad_hatter/core_plugin/hooks/agent.py实现个性化学习路径生成逻辑使用before_agent_starts钩子收集学习者初始信息通过agent_allowed_tools配置教育相关工具利用agent_fast_reply钩子实现学习路径的快速生成和调整高级应用优化学习体验的实用技巧利用记忆系统跟踪学习进度core92/core 的记忆系统core/cat/memory/允许教育AI助手记住学习者的知识状态、学习偏好和进度。通过持久化存储和检索这些信息助手可以动态调整学习路径确保内容难度与学习者能力相匹配。定制学习流程与评估机制通过流程代理ProceduresAgent你可以定义标准化的学习流程包括知识点介绍练习与反馈进度评估复习提醒这些流程可以通过 core/cat/mad_hatter/core_plugin/hooks/flow.py 进行定制和扩展。图个性化学习路径的构建流程如同柴郡猫的微笑般无处不在结语开启智能教育的新篇章core92/core 项目为教育AI助手的开发提供了强大而灵活的基础。通过其模块化的Agent架构、记忆系统和工具集成能力开发者可以快速构建出能够提供个性化学习路径的智能教育助手。无论是在线教育平台、学习管理系统还是个人学习工具core92/core都能为你的项目注入智能教育的核心能力。立即开始探索 core/ 目录下的源代码释放AI在教育领域的无限可能【免费下载链接】coreAI agent microservice项目地址: https://gitcode.com/gh_mirrors/core92/core创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考